Top Amenities and Features

To make the most of your visit, it is helpful to understand the facilities available. The infrastructure at West Orange Park is built to encourage both active and passive recreation. Below are some of the standout features that keep visitors coming back:

  • Expansive Walking Paths: Paved and natural trails that meander through the park, perfect for walking, jogging, or cycling.
  • Modern Playground Facilities: Equipped with safe, inclusive play structures that stimulate creativity and physical activity in children.
  • Sports Courts: Multi-purpose areas for basketball, tennis, and pickleball that are frequently updated to ensure safe play.
  • Picnic Pavilions: Covered areas with tables that can be utilized for birthday parties, family reunions, or a casual outdoor lunch.
  • Green Open Spaces: Large, manicured lawns ideal for kite flying, yoga, or an impromptu game of frisbee.

Health and Wellness Benefits

Engaging with nature is well-documented to improve mental health, and West Orange Park provides the perfect backdrop for these benefits. Spending time in a green environment reduces cortisol levels, lowers blood pressure, and helps alleviate the symptoms of stress. By incorporating a regular visit to the park into your routine, you are making a tangible investment in your long-term physical and mental health.

The inclusion of exercise stations along the perimeter trails further enhances the value of the park. These stations allow visitors to combine their cardiovascular workout with strength training, making the park a cost-effective alternative to a traditional gym membership. Whether you prefer the intensity of a high-speed run or the meditative practice of outdoor yoga, the versatility of the grounds supports a wide array of fitness levels.
